广西大学硕士学位论文分布式ERP采购管理子系统的研究与设计姓名:姜美莲申请学位级别:硕士专业:机械电子工程指导教师:廖小平20060602分布式ERP采购管理子系统的研究与设计作者:姜美莲学位授予单位:广西大学相似文献(10条)1.学位论文梁永谦基于多层分布式的柔性ERP系统设计研究2006一直以来,ERP软件的标准化和企业需求的多样化是难以调和的矛盾。同时,管理软件精细化难以扩展,成本太高,并且不能完全让企业满意。在这种形势下,伴随着管理软件的第三次技术革命,平台化软件运用而生,成为当今ERP软件发展的潮流和趋势。平台软件是随需而变的,弹性的,可以最大限度满足用户需求的。在ERP管理平台上,用户可以不懂ERP,不懂信息技术,而只要熟悉自己的业务流程,就能在平台上DIY,实现自己的个性化ERP应用——柔性ERP系统作为高效管理平台,正是基于平台化的理念而设计的。柔性ERP系统能够提高软件开发效率、快速响应需求变化以及有效集成应用资源。本文的研究工作主要围绕这三个方面展开:1.介绍了与本课题有关的背景知识,包括ERP基本原理以及ERP软件的发展特点和趋势,进而提出课题及其研究意义。2.研究了信息系统柔性化理论,在此基础上提出柔性ERP系统,指出系统面向开发者的柔性和面向用户的柔性两个方面的表现形式。然后,结合热点概念“随需而变”对随需而变的信息系统进行相关讨论。3.基于开发者的角度,探讨了柔性ERP系统的体系结构问题。研究了多层分布式应用架构的特点及其核心应用服务层的设计方式,并以此作为指导思想构建出实际应用系统的体系结构。同时,描述了系统的功能模块组成、应用架构、总体规划和业务特点等。4.基于用户的角度,讨论了柔性ERP系统的柔性外在表现及其内部设计。通过数据结构、数据表现和业务表现三个层面指出柔性的表现形式,并分别提出其设计思路和实现方法。5.基于集成的角度,研究了柔性ERP系统的集成设计方式。描述了信息系统层次结构与系统集成关系模型,并以此为基础,结合实际系统研究讨论了基于WindowsDNA的分布式集成技术和基于WebService的企业应用动态集成模式。2.期刊论文史永宏.梁鸿.田新基于分布式组件技术的石化企业ERP设计-物探化探计算技术2001,23(3)随着计算机技术和管理科学的发展,企业资源计划(ERP)已在生产企业中得到了普遍应用.分布式组件对象技术基于面向对象思想,支持多层客户机/服务器的网络计算模式,允许应用之间相互通信;Java语言具有一次开发,到处运行的特点,这使得运用Java/CORBA技术实现ERP具有无可比拟的优越性.本文作者介绍了一个应用实例--东方炼油厂ERP项目,设计采用了基于Web+CORBA+Java分布式组件技术的方案,在项目的实施过程中取得了良好的应用效果.3.学位论文邓玉洁分布式组件在外贸ERP应用中的研究2004本文研究了分布式组件模型(EJB)在外贸ERP中的应用,建立一个初步的具备ERP系统架构的核心,并实现了其中部分功能。本文简析了目前面向对象分析(OOA)与面向对象设计(OOD)方法的优点及局限性,深入探讨了建立ERP系统的组件对象模型的面向对象分析方法和设计方法、组件设计和实现的方法以及数据库设计和实现的方法,以及实现过程中的国际化问题。面向对象的分析方法主要是采用Jacobson方法,其过程是通过标识系统用户和他们的整体责任,构造需求模型,最后建造分析模型。在组件设计阶段,需要对OOA模型进行细化和扩充,对数据库进行设计,对组件的组织进行设计,同时对系统安全性和事务处理进行设计。在实现方面,客户层的实现采用Jsp,以web方式作为客户端供用户使用,业务层使用EJB实现业务逻辑,而采用Oracle作为后台数据库,这样的三层B/S结构清晰明了。由于ERP系统的新的发展趋势和需求,国际化是一个不可避免的问题。4.学位论文许志刚基于DCOM三层分布式C/S模型的ERP系统的研究与实践2003为了适应当前信息社会激烈的市场竞争,中小型企业纷纷进行业务流程重组以提高自身经济效益,充分利用企业已有的资源来增强企业实力。从MRP到MRPⅡ,再到ERP(EnterpriseResourcePlanning),中小型制造企业通过实施先进的ERP系统能够有效地提高企业自身的竞争力。结合本课题为迪广生物制品公司实施ERP系统的实际过程,本文首先从管理科学的层面简要的介绍了ERP的理念,然后从IT技术实践的角度重点阐述了基于DCOM三层分布式客户/服务器结构的DG—ERP系统模型及其技术构架的设计思路,最后详细地论述了该系统采购模块中办事处和生产点子系统的设计、开发与实施。由于企业实际不同,目前大多数ERP厂商都是依据企业的具体情况度身量做ERP软件。这种定制方式从软件开发的角度存在许多重复性的工作,尤其面对同类性质的企业往往造成许多不必要的浪费。在这种背景下,本课题参考国内一些著名ERP厂商的先进思想提出了开发DG—ERP系统软件平台的想法。该系统的目标就是今后为企业设计ERP产品时,开发人员无需关心系统前期开发的技术选型工作以及建立业务流程的数学模型,而是把这些研究难度较大的任务以及数据安全等纯技术性业务交由DG—ERP系统软件平台来处理。而针对具体企业实施ERP系统时,只需在该平台基础上进行二次开发,以企业需求为出发点,立足于企业特有的商业规则,灵活更新中间层的组件模块,从而实现软件功能“搭积木”,大大减少企业实施ERP系统的代价,最终达到软件重用的目的。本课题主要贡献:1.本文以迪广生物制品公司实施DG—ERP系统为实例,在客户/服务器环境中应用先进的DCOM技术详细设计了DG—ERP系统软件平台的整体框架并且提出了系统客户层,业务层和数据层的开发模型以及实施方案。2.开发了DG—ERP系统采购模块,包括办事处、生产点子系统。3.实现了界面与实际业务单据一致的软件输入窗体,以及单据套打、金额自动计算等功能,满足了企业的实际需求。4.设计、开发了文件远程传输程序。实现了该企业全国各地驻外机构与总部之间进行异地数据远程交换的功能。5.在实施DG—ERP系统的过程中,研究了软件注册方案以及Delphi与BCB之间代码共享的问题。目前,该系统采购模块已投入企业试运行。由于DG—ERP系统规模较大,因此,今后本课题将在本文详细设计和前期实践的基础上继续研究,以基类代码的编写和优化为核心任务,逐步实现系统的三层,最终建立面向企业具备二次开发能力的通用型ERP软件平台。5.会议论文王明东基于MULTI-AGENT和分布式工作流的ERP模型的研究2004针对我国航天企业的特点,提出了适用于航天企业分布式协同运作的基于Multi-Agent和分布式工作流技术的四层构架体系ERP模型.研究了模型的分布式体系结构、Multi-Agent间的运作模式,提出了分布式工作流的多层次网络策略控制模式;并在此基础上建立了ERP模型的功能结构,增加了对小样本情况下利用支持向量机对各种成本进行在线分析的预测分析系统和多阶段分层次的故障诊断专家系统等,从而为航天企业全面实施网络化制造奠定基础.最后通过实例分析验证了原型系统.6.学位论文孙惠莲基于事务处理技术的分布式多层ERP系统的研究2003该文以一个中小型制造企业为例,根据中国中小型企业的特点,开发了一个制造企业的ERP的系统.系统完成了生产计划管理,车间作业计划,物料需求分析等功能,实现了企业生产和计划的有序管理.通过这个例子的实现,分析了ERP的原理,讨论了MRP的体系结构.该文还分析了ERP的实施过程,以及各种不同生产方式的企业的ERP的特点.该文分析传统C/S结构的ERP系统在软件体系结构上的缺陷,提出了多层分布式解决方案,即表现层、业务层和数据层完全分离.表现层只需关注用户界面.而业务层则由应用服务器又叫中间件实现.针对传统ERP系统在安全和数据完整性方面的缺陷,提出了结合事务处理技术的多层模式ERP系统的体系结构,并探索了用MTS/COM+实现事务技术.7.学位论文杨浩雄PGL-CIMS环境下ERP的设计与部分实现2001该文系统地说明了ERP的发展过程以及应用现状,并对其工作原理、工作流程、组成部分以及设计思想进行了论述.详细地介绍了广西平果铝业公司ERP的应用背景,以及在PGL—CIMS环境下ERP系统的设计方案、应用系统结构和实现.该文着重分析PGL—CIMS—ERP应用系统中的关键技术(数据完整性控制技术、并发处理技术、分布式处理技术,异种数据库互联技术).并以生产调度系统为例说明了如何在前、后台控制以保证数据的完整性;从理论和实际应用两方面讨论了并发处理技术的实现;介绍了Oracle数据库分布式处理以及Oracle8解决分布式更新的两阶段提交机制;讨论了分布式多层次应用系统模型:数据库服务器—应用程序服务器—客户端,以及利用Delphi5实现分布式多层次模型的基本步骤;最后还说明了如何在Delphi中运用ADO对象和ODBC实现异种数据库互联.8.期刊论文张祖红.王茜.周小平.于玮萍基于分布式工作流平台的ERP系统的研究与开发-工业控制计算机2005,18(2)本文提出了一个基于分布式工作流平台的ERP系统的开发方法、协同建模机制以及柔性执行等机制.这些机制改变了现有的工作流平台的集中式建模的约束以及业务流程固化的运行模式.最后给出了一个基于分布式工作流平台My-WorKflow开发的ERP系统的实例.9.学位论文司徒赞基于MapXtreme和J2EE技术的多层分布式WebGIS与ERP系统的集成研究——以昆明市煤气总公司综合信息系统为例2005地理信息系统(GeographicalInformationSystem,简称GIS)以数字化的形式反映人类社会赖以生存的地球空间的现势和变迁的各种空间数据以及描述这些空间数据特征的属性,支持空间数据及其属性数据的输入/输出、存储、显示以及进行地理空间信息的查询、综合分析和辅助决策。随着分布式网络技术的发展、数字地球概念的提出,传统的GIS向着信息共享的网络GIS发展。WebGIS是GIS与网络的有机结合,它使GIS的应用领域扩展到社会的方方面面,成为了大众化的信息工具。本文将结合网络用户对于GIS的基本需求,从理论上研究和探讨分布式环境下WebGIS,并用Java语言和MapXtreme中间件技术实现了一个的WebGIS系统,并使该系统与ERP集成。近年来,地理信息系统的发展以及在网络上的应用越来越广泛,使GIS应用到企业中管理管网信息成为现实。在技术上,WebGIS理论的成熟,CORBA,COM+,J2EE,ERP等技术的迅速发展,以及世界各地厂家的WebGIS产品的发布,使WebGIS的实现有了技术上的保证。管网企业,如煤气公司、自来水公司对GIS的需求日益增长,他们需要管理大量的管网信息,白纸化的管理方式已经不能满足需要,此外,GIS软件与数据的多样性也使数据共享、数据存储带来很多的不便,还有管网的属性数据与图形信息的分离更加使管网难以管理。硬件技术在近年来也得到飞速发展,网络的带宽不断增长,服务器的处理速度也有很大提高。以上的各种因素为本文的研究提供了条件。煤气公司现有系统有Dgn管网管理系统,SCADA煤气管道信息系统,财务系统等等,这些系统彼此独立、信息不共享,形成了信息孤岛效应。这种现状为企业的管理带来很大的不便,决策者难以获得支撑数据,为企业发展决策带来困难。消除信息孤岛、整合现有系统是煤气公司项目的大方针。针对这种情况,本文利用现有技术,为煤气公司建立基于B/S结构的网上办公系统。该系统能按权限划分角色,为每一位登陆办公的煤气公司员工提供个性化的服务,具体的功能包括网络管网地图的发布,管网属性数据查询与分析,办公自动化,设备管理与数据分析。本文主要研究该系统在WebGIS方面的论文及技术实现问题。经过系统调研以及现有各项技术的比较,最后采用基于MapXtreme和J2EE技术的分布式WebGIS的技术方案,同时考虑到与其他业务系统的集成,提出了WebGIS与ERP系统集